About This Adventure Destination
Mount Macedon, located in the picturesque region of Victoria, Australia, offers visitors breathtaking views and a rich tapestry of nature. This lush landscape is celebrated for its dense eucalypt forests and stunning panoramas, making it a standout destination for nature lovers. The mountain is renowned for its diverse flora and fauna, providing a habitat for many unique species. The area features numerous trails perfect for hiking enthusiasts, as well as picturesque picnic spots offering serene vistas.
A notable feature is the stunning memorial cross at the summit, which honors those who served in the World Wars. The panoramic views from the top stretch across the plains, enhancing the allure of this peaceful retreat. The blend of natural beauty and rich historical significance makes Mount Macedon a cherished location for locals and tourists alike.
